a car starting from rest acquired a speed of 25ms-¹ in 10sec,after which it maintain this speed for 10sec. find (a)the acceleration (b) distance traveled during acceleration (c)total distance traveled?

acceleration is (25m/s)/(10s) = 2.5 m/s^2

distance during acceleration: s = 1/2 at^2 = 125m
so, total distance is 125 + 10*25 = 375 m

To find the answers to your questions, we can use the equations of motion. We'll break down each part:

(a) Finding the acceleration:
The formula to calculate acceleration is:

acceleration (a) = (final velocity - initial velocity) / time

Given:
Initial velocity (u) = 0 m/s (car starting from rest)
Final velocity (v) = 25 m/s
Time (t) = 10 seconds

Substituting the values into the formula, we can calculate the acceleration:

a = (v - u) / t
= (25 - 0) / 10
= 2.5 m/s²

Therefore, the acceleration of the car is 2.5 m/s².

(b) Finding the distance traveled during acceleration:
The formula to calculate distance can be derived as:

distance (s) = (initial velocity * time) + (0.5 * acceleration * time²)

Given:
Initial velocity (u) = 0 m/s
Acceleration (a) = 2.5 m/s²
Time (t) = 10 seconds

Substituting the values into the formula, we can calculate the distance:

s = (u * t) + (0.5 * a * t²)
= (0 * 10) + (0.5 * 2.5 * 10²)
= 0 + (0.5 * 2.5 * 100)
= 125 m

Therefore, the distance traveled during acceleration is 125 meters.

(c) Finding the total distance traveled:
Since the car maintains a constant speed of 25 m/s for an additional 10 seconds after acceleration, we can calculate the distance traveled during this period using the formula:

distance (s) = speed * time

Given:
Speed (v) = 25 m/s
Time (t) = 10 seconds

Substituting the values into the formula, we can calculate the distance:

s = v * t
= 25 * 10
= 250 m

Therefore, the distance traveled during the constant speed period is 250 meters.

To get the total distance traveled, we add the distance traveled during acceleration and the distance traveled during the constant speed period:

Total distance = Distance during acceleration + Distance during constant speed
= 125 m + 250 m
= 375 m

Therefore, the total distance traveled by the car is 375 meters.
